The primary function of this separator is to separate out titanium ore from black ilmenite sand using a high-intensity magnetic field.
This separator can process minerals such as magnetite, pyrrhotite, roasting ore, ilmenite, and other materials with a particle size of 3mm or less.
The large four rollers magnetic separator has a capacity of 10-20 tons per hour.
When ore pulp enters the magnetic field area, ferromagnetic materials are attracted to the drum's surface while non-magnetic minerals are washed away. The magnetic minerals are then rotated with the drum and discharged from the magnetic field area.
